The Police Expert Network on Missing Persons (PEN-MP) in Europe has grown to include more than 80 members in 30 countries. The network is part of AMBER Alert Europe and recently added eight new law enforcement members from Bulgaria, Croatia, Germany, Greece, Hungary, Kosovo, North-Macedonia, and Serbia. The PEN-MP is the official European missing persons police network, consisting of police experts in the field of missing persons.
The PEN-MP is also connecting organizations in different countries on a project to analyze cold- and long-term missing persons cases. The network will work with different police academies and universities all over the world. Four disciplinary teams are now analyzing an attempted child homicide and long-term missing person’s case in Germany. More cases are expected to be analyzed in 2021.
